Transaction 76206ae3db41b19c14d59757743108a682b3c808da5e29d3b48b47b45eafe612
1 Input
1 Output
-
76206ae3db41b19c14d59757743108a682b3c808da5e29d3b48b47b45eafe612:0
- value
- 2529268
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d823aaa21c1c8972502fec90feb20c84906ea15
- address
- bc1q0kpr423pc8yfwfgzlmysl6eqepysd6s4986ztw